Lutherville Timonium, MarylandThere are an estimated 15,814 people in Lutherville Timonium. The People and Families of Lutherville TimoniumIn Lutherville Timonium, about 61% of adults are married. Lutherville Timonium has its share of retirees. People over 65 are not uncommon. Wealth and EducationIn 2000, Lutherville Timonium had a median family income of $74,464. Lutherville Timonium has more than its share of wealthy families and people. The town has a large middle class. It's worth mentioning that smart, educated people feel at home in Lutherville Timonium. A tendency for its residents to work at home is one of the things that define the lifestyle in the town. If a good man (or woman) is hard to find, try looking in Lutherville Timonium, where there happen to be many singles with good incomes. Lutherville Timonium HousingApproximately 83% of housing in Lutherville Timonium is owner-occupied. CommutingIn Lutherville Timonium, 90% of commuters drive to work.

Alcohol Rehab or Drug Rehabilitation Centers in Lutherville-Timonium, typically focus on the two-fold nature of drug addiction and alcoholism: physical and psychological addiction. Physical addiction can be treated by a detoxification program in Lutherville-Timonium, Maryland with treatment procedure to assist with the painful withdrawal symptoms which manifest themselves when a person discontinues the consumption of a drug or drugs that they are addicted to. With habitual use of a psychoactive substance the brain gradually adapts to the presence of the drug so the desired effect becomes minimal. This is how physical tolerance develops to drugs such as heroin, amphetamines, cocaine, nicotine and alcohol to name a few. It also explains why more and more of the drug is needed to get the same effect with habitual use of an addictive drug. The abrupt cessation of an addictive drug can lead to serious withdrawal symptoms where the body may take weeks or months (depending on the drug involved) to return to normal function. The withdrawal symptoms from certain substances, such as heroin, can induce severe and painful withdrawal symptoms, and be quite prolonged.

In 2008, among the 4.0 million persons aged 12 or older who received treatment for alcohol or illegal drug use in the past year, 2.2 million persons received treatment at a self-help group, and 1.5 million received treatment at a rehabilitation facility as an outpatient. There were 1.1 million persons who received treatment at a mental health center as an outpatient, 743,000 persons who received treatment at a rehabilitation facility as an inpatient, 675,000 at a hospital as an inpatient, 672,000 at a private doctor's office, 374,000 at an emergency room, and 343,000 at a prison or jail. None of these estimates changed significantly between 2007 and 2008 or between 2002 and 2008, except that the number of persons who received treatment at a rehabilitation facility as an inpatient in 2008 was lower than that in 2007 (1.0 million) and 2002 (1.1 million).
